Complete Solaria, Inc. (NASDAQ:CSLR) Short Interest Up 28.2% in January

Complete Solaria, Inc. (NASDAQ:CSLRGet Free Report) was the target of a large increase in short interest during the month of January. As of January 31st, there was short interest totalling 2,230,000 shares, an increase of 28.2% from the January 15th total of 1,740,000 shares. Approximately 4.7% of the shares of the company are short sold.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 497,200 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 4.5 days.

Complete Solaria, Inc provides custom solar solutions in the United States. The company offers solar systems to homeowners and small to medium-sized commercial customers. It also provides HelioQuoteTM software system, a platform for residential solar designs, proposals, and engineering services. In addition, the company installs solar systems, as well as provides financing solutions.
